Come get a taste of the local culture and visit the city of Bastrop. Bastrop, Texas is home of the Lost Pines of Texas, a 70,000 acre forest of Loblolly pine trees located about 100 miles west of their forest cousins. It is located on the Colorado River, 20 miles downstream for Austin, the capital of Texas.

The park provides opportunities for backpacking, camping, picnicking, canoeing, swimming (pool), golfing, wildlife viewing, hiking, and interpretive programs. For the bicyclists out there, there are many options. Whether you're a beginner or an expert rider, you will find what your looking for on Park Road 1C between Bastrop and Buescher State Parks. Enjoy the 12 mile scenic ride through the Lost Pines of East Central Texas. This roller coaster ride is part of the MS-150 (famed bike race from Houston to Austin.). The scenery is unmatched. Or come and take some time to enjoy The Story of Texas Museum. The Bob Bullock Texas History Museum is a must see while in the Austin area. Opened in 2001, this unique collection of Texas lore will bring a smile to every face. Enjoy IMAX feature films, interactive displays, and a set-your-own-pace tour through Texas from pre-historic days until now.
